Initial Inspection and Assessment
Before any installation begins, an initial inspection and assessment of the property are crucial. The contractor evaluates the building’s structure, design, and environmental factors. During this stage, the expert looks for potential roof leak causes, such as poor drainage, weather exposure, or previous damage. This step allows contractors to understand the specific needs of your property and determine the right materials for the job.
Removal of Old Roofing Materials
Once the assessment is complete, the old roofing materials must be removed. The removal must be done carefully to avoid damaging the underlying structure, whether shingles, tiles, or metal. Experts ensure that no residual debris is left behind, as that could contribute to future leaks or other structural issues. Proper disposal of the old material is also essential to maintain cleanliness and safety on-site.
Preparing the Roof Deck
After removing the old materials, the deck must be thoroughly inspected for any signs of rot, moisture, or damage. The deck is your roof’s foundation, and any problems here can result in significant issues later on, such as leaks or structural instability. Professionals reinforce weak spots and repair any issues before proceeding with the installation of underlayment. Installing a high-quality underlayment is the first layer of defense against water penetration, helping minimize these causes.
Installing the New Roof
With the deck prepared, the next step is installing the new roofing materials. Whether it’s asphalt shingles, metal panels, or tiles, experts carefully place each component, ensuring proper alignment and secure fastening. This stage requires precision, as even small gaps or improperly sealed areas can lead to leaks. Professionals follow industry standards to ensure the roof can withstand the harsh weather conditions often seen in Washington.
Adding Flashing and Ventilation
A critical part of this installation is the addition of flashing and proper ventilation systems. Flashing is installed around chimneys, vents, skylights to prevent water from seeping in. Poor flashing can be one of the main causes of leaks in Washington, so it’s essential to ensure it is correctly placed and sealed. Also, proper ventilation systems are installed to promote airflow and prevent moisture buildup in the attic, reducing the risk of mold or mildew growth risk.
Final Inspection and Clean-Up
After the installation, a final inspection is conducted to ensure everything has been installed correctly. Experts will look for potential weak points or areas needing additional sealing. This final inspection is critical in ensuring the roof’s longevity and preventing future issues like leaks. A professional crew will also thoroughly clean up the site, leaving your property free of debris and old roofing material.

The Importance of Gutter Elbows
Gutter elbows redirect water from horizontal to vertical downspouts. They help manage rainwater, preventing overflow and pooling around your home. Also, it’s vital to maintain them to avoid leaks and clogs.
Types of Gutter Elbows
The types of gutter elbows vary widely, with each designed for specific uses. Here’s a closer look at some popular options:
Standard Elbows
Standard elbows, made from aluminum or vinyl, are best for most homes. They come in various angles such as 45 or 90 degrees, allowing for flexible installations.
Downspout Elbows
These elbows connect the gutter system to the downspout. They direct water to ensure proper drainage. They often feature a long curve that reduces water turbulence.
Adjustable Elbows
These adaptable parts can be adjusted on-site to meet specific needs, easing installations in small areas. They are perfect for custom gutters and can often rotate completely.
Offset Elbows
Offset elbows help gutters move around things like windows or doors. This makes it easier for them to work properly and keep everything flowing smoothly.
Benefits of Different Elbow Types
Each elbow type improves your home’s drainage in unique ways. Standard elbows are affordable and simple to install. Downspout elbows prevent water backflow. Meanwhile, adjustable elbows are perfect for uneven roofs.
Choosing the right elbow reduces gutter upkeep. It prevents debris buildup and directs water efficiently. Well-managed gutters lower the risk of rain damage.

Executive Summary
The executive summary is usually the first part of a business plan, but it’s best to write it last. This section gives an overview of your entire cleaning business plan.
It highlights the main points and helps readers understand what they will find in the rest of the document. An effective executive summary should be clear and interesting, making readers want to keep going.
It’s important to include key details and a strong reason for them to read on. Thus, ensuring they grasp the essence of your plan right from the start.
Market Analysis
A detailed market analysis is key to knowing your target audience, competitors, and industry trends. It includes looking into the demand for different types of cleaning services in your area, finding potential customers and their needs, and studying your competitors’ strengths and weaknesses. This info will help you figure out your unique selling points and create effective marketing strategies.
Services and Pricing
It is important to clearly define the services you provide and their costs in a cleaning business plan. Your services should meet market demand, the needs of your target audience, and what your company can do. Think about pricing strategies like competitive pricing or value-based pricing to make sure you stay profitable while being competitive.
Marketing Strategy
A marketing strategy shows how you will reach and attract customers. It should include details about your target audience, messaging, advertising channels, and budget. Your marketing strategy must match your business goals and make your brand stand out from competitors.
Operations Plan
The operations plan shows how your house cleaning business runs every day. It should include details about staff, equipment, supplies, daily tasks, and quality checks. A clear operations plan helps your business run smoothly and keeps service consistent.
Financial Projections
Financial projections are key to showing how profitable and sustainable your cleaning business can be. They should cover startup costs, expected income, balance sheets, and cash flow statements. These projections help you check if your business plan is financially sound and highlight any necessary changes.
Continuous Improvement Plans
To assess and improve your cleaning business services regularly, set clear goals for customer satisfaction and employee performance. This can help you stay competitive. Steps to Prepare Your Roof for Monsoon
- Inspect for cracks and leaks: Conduct a thorough inspection for any visible cracks, missing shingles, or weak spots that could lead to leaks during heavy rain.
- Check drainage systems: Ensure that your gutters and downspouts are clear of debris to prevent water from pooling on the roof.
- Reinforce weak areas: Repair any roof sections showing signs of deterioration to prevent further damage during the rainy season.
- Apply waterproof coatings: Consider applying a waterproof membrane or sealant to strengthen the roof’s resistance to water infiltration.
